Abstract

Un método para determinar un material en un espacio anular entre dos objetos dispuestos en un agujero incluye colocar herramientas de adquisición de registros en el agujero, en donde cada herramienta de adquisición de registros está orientada en un ángulo diferente. El método también incluye medir una propiedad del material en el espacio anular mediante el uso de la herramienta de adquisición de registros y determinar el material en el espacio anular en función de la propiedad medida.
